It is easy to claim the speeds they claim when only 500 users are tapping a system designed for 3,000 users at a time. Things change when there are 10,000 users tapping a system only designed for 3,000 users at a time. This is already a shared bandwidth issue current providers just cannot beat yet. I am afraid this will be the exact same case with Starlink in the end. I hope I am wrong, but I am going to call it now.
